您现在的位置是:网站首页 > TypeScript与VSCode:优化开发体验文章详情
TypeScript与VSCode:优化开发体验
陈川 【 TypeScript 】 12029人已围观
在现代Web开发中,TypeScript已成为许多开发者首选的静态类型JavaScript超集。它不仅提供了类型安全性和可维护性,还能帮助开发者在编码过程中提前发现潜在错误,从而提高开发效率和代码质量。与之相辅相成的是Visual Studio Code(简称VSCode),一款功能强大、高度可定制的代码编辑器,它支持多种编程语言,尤其是对TypeScript的支持堪称典范。本文将探讨如何利用TypeScript和VSCode的结合,优化前端开发体验。
TypeScript的优势
1. 类型安全性
TypeScript通过引入类型注解和类型推断,使得开发者能够定义变量、函数参数和返回值的类型,这有助于避免运行时的类型错误,减少调试时间。
2. 静态检查
TypeScript的静态类型系统允许开发人员在编译阶段发现错误,而不仅仅是运行时错误。这使得开发者可以在代码编写过程中及时修正问题,提高代码质量。
3. 自动完成和代码提示
TypeScript与VSCode集成后,可以提供智能代码补全、快速导航和代码格式化等功能,极大地提升了开发效率。
VSCode的功能特性
1. 扩展生态系统
VSCode拥有丰富的插件和扩展,如TypeScript IntelliSense、ESLint、Prettier等,这些工具可以进一步增强开发者的编程体验。
2. 集成开发环境(IDE)
VSCode提供了一个集成的开发环境,包括语法高亮、代码折叠、行号显示等功能,以及强大的搜索和替换功能,使代码阅读和修改更加便捷。
3. 调试支持
VSCode内置了调试工具,支持多种语言,包括TypeScript,开发者可以轻松设置断点、查看变量值、单步执行代码,提高调试效率。
4. 多平台兼容性
作为一款跨平台的编辑器,VSCode可以在Windows、macOS和Linux等多个操作系统上运行,确保了开发环境的一致性。
实现优化的步骤
安装和配置VSCode
- 安装VSCode:访问官网下载适合您操作系统的版本并安装。
- 安装TypeScript扩展:在VSCode的扩展市场中搜索“TypeScript”,安装“Microsoft TypeScript”扩展。
- 设置TypeScript版本:在
settings.json
文件中设置typescript.tssPath
指向正确的TypeScript版本路径。 - 安装Node.js和npm:确保您的系统中已安装Node.js和npm,用于构建和运行TypeScript项目。
创建TypeScript项目
使用npm init
创建一个新的Node.js项目,并安装@types/node
来获取Node.js的TypeScript类型定义。
npm init -y
npm install @types/node --save-dev
编写TypeScript代码
在项目目录下创建一个.ts
文件,例如index.ts
,并开始编写代码:
function greet(name: string): string {
return `Hello, ${name}!`;
}
console.log(greet("World"));
配置VSCode进行编译和运行
- 配置编译脚本:在
package.json
中添加编译脚本:"scripts": { "build": "tsc" }
- 运行编译后的JavaScript代码:
npm run build node index.js
通过上述步骤,您已经成功地将TypeScript与VSCode结合使用,优化了开发体验。TypeScript的类型安全性和VSCode的强大功能相辅相成,使得开发过程更加高效、精确。不论是新手还是经验丰富的开发者,都能从这种组合中获益,提升代码质量和开发效率。
站点信息
- 建站时间:2017-10-06
- 网站程序:Koa+Vue
- 本站运行:
- 文章数量:
- 总访问量:
- 微信公众号:扫描二维码,关注我